As a Full-Time Child Support Call Center Agent, you will be responsible for: Answer inbound calls regarding child support receipts and disbursements Handle standards in a fast-paced, large call volume environment. Utilize multiple computerized systems, multi-tasking, and document each call. Respond to Michigan child support inquiries, and complaints, using a standard script and procedures. Gather information and research/resolve inquiries. Inform callers about services available and assess caller's needs. Provide peer-to-peer training for incoming training classes that transition to the call center floor.

Requirements

  • High School Diploma or an equivalent level of education.
  • Be able to successfully pass a background check and fingerprinting.
  • Demonstrate problem-solving skills.
  • 1-2 year's experience in a call center environment.
  • Be able to type a minimum of 30 WPM (words per minute) on a computer.
  • Have legal authorization to work permanently in the United States without requiring a visa transfer or visa sponsorship.
  • The ability to convey complex information clearly and concisely.
  • A strong work ethic.
  • Effective and accurate written and verbal communication skills.
  • The ability to be detail oriented.
  • Effective problem-solving skills.
  • The ability to be well organized.
  • Excitement for innovative technology.
  • Calm conflict resolution and problem-solving skills.
  • 100% attendance and punctuality commitment.
  • The ability to work independently.
